Breakfast Hash with Eggs and Radishes

A yellow plate with a fried egg, avocado chunks, bacon, radishes, and cilantro. A fork is placed on the plate's edge.
Breakfast Hash with Eggs and Radishes. Photo credit: On and Off Keto.

This recipe for Breakfast Hash with Eggs and Radishes checks all the boxes for a tasty hash without the carbs. I’ve swapped out the usual potatoes for radishes. Once you quarter them, season them, and fry them up, you won’t even notice the difference. This low carb breakfast is perfect for keeping you from feeling hangry on Easter morning.

Egg Avocado Cheddar Bacon Breakfast Sandwich

A white plate with bacon, avocado, cheese, tomato, and a round bread, next to a metal fork on a gray surface.
Egg Avocado Cheddar Bacon Breakfast Sandwich. Photo credit: On and Off Keto.

This recipe for Avocado and Cheddar Egg Breakfast Sandwich showcases a winning combination that brings great flavor. The low carb count—just 4 net grams of carbs—comes from skipping the bread altogether. Instead, the round egg pieces serve as the de facto sandwich buns. This tasty low carb option will keep you from feeling hangry on Easter morning.
